Arc WorldDayton, OH — Featuring one station with a welding table suitable for customized part fixtures in an extremely compact footprint, the ArcWorld® C-30 workcell is an affordable solution for the welding of small- to medium-sized parts that are typical in many job shop applications. The ArcWorld C-30 solution offers all the components needed for arc welding, including a six-axis MA1440 arc welding robot, DX200 controller with menu-driven arc welding application software, integrated welding package, operator station, pneumatic powered slide-up doors and a total safety environment. 

The total safety environment complies with both U.S. and Canadian safety standards. Powered slide-up doors improve ergonomics and are interlocked with robot operation to safeguard the operator during part load/unload. In addition to barrier guarding with solid sheet metal side and back walls, safety features include a single point of operator control, Functional Safety Unit (FSU) to monitor the robot, enhanced E-stop functionality, safety interlocked gates, integrated speed monitoring and manual brake release for the robot.

Both new and experienced welding programmers can benefit from using the Kinetiq Teaching™ option available with the ArcWorld C-30. Direct teaching is more intuitive and reduces programming time. Its app-style, icon-based menus are easy for personnel to learn. Users can significantly reduce training and programming time for low-volume, high-mix batch production.

Shipped pre-assembled on a common base with cables routed in a covered tray under the table for improved life and minimized trip hazard, ArcWorld C-30 workcells are easy to set up and relocate.
